Lines Matching full:cpuid

389 	 * 'portid', or 'cpuid' property.  in arch_find_n_match_cpu_physical_id()
406 mid_prop = "cpuid"; in arch_find_n_match_cpu_physical_id()
441 int cpuid = of_getintprop_default(dp, mid_prop, -1); in of_iterate_over_cpus() local
445 if (cpuid < 0) { in of_iterate_over_cpus()
446 this_mid_prop = "cpuid"; in of_iterate_over_cpus()
447 cpuid = of_getintprop_default(dp, this_mid_prop, -1); in of_iterate_over_cpus()
449 if (cpuid < 0) { in of_iterate_over_cpus()
455 if (cpuid >= NR_CPUS) { in of_iterate_over_cpus()
458 cpuid, NR_CPUS); in of_iterate_over_cpus()
462 ret = func(dp, cpuid, arg); in of_iterate_over_cpus()
469 static void *check_cpu_node(struct device_node *dp, int cpuid, int id) in check_cpu_node() argument
471 if (id == cpuid) in check_cpu_node()
476 struct device_node *of_find_node_by_cpuid(int cpuid) in of_find_node_by_cpuid() argument
478 return of_iterate_over_cpus(check_cpu_node, cpuid); in of_find_node_by_cpuid()
481 static void *record_one_cpu(struct device_node *dp, int cpuid, int arg) in record_one_cpu() argument
485 set_cpu_present(cpuid, true); in record_one_cpu()
488 set_cpu_possible(cpuid, true); in record_one_cpu()
502 static void *fill_in_one_cpu(struct device_node *dp, int cpuid, int arg) in fill_in_one_cpu() argument
507 if (of_property_present(dp, "cpuid")) { in fill_in_one_cpu()
527 if (cpuid != real_hard_smp_processor_id()) in fill_in_one_cpu()
529 cpuid = 0; in fill_in_one_cpu()
532 cpu_data(cpuid).clock_tick = in fill_in_one_cpu()
536 cpu_data(cpuid).dcache_size = in fill_in_one_cpu()
539 cpu_data(cpuid).dcache_line_size = in fill_in_one_cpu()
542 cpu_data(cpuid).icache_size = in fill_in_one_cpu()
545 cpu_data(cpuid).icache_line_size = in fill_in_one_cpu()
548 cpu_data(cpuid).ecache_size = in fill_in_one_cpu()
550 cpu_data(cpuid).ecache_line_size = in fill_in_one_cpu()
552 if (!cpu_data(cpuid).ecache_size || in fill_in_one_cpu()
553 !cpu_data(cpuid).ecache_line_size) { in fill_in_one_cpu()
554 cpu_data(cpuid).ecache_size = in fill_in_one_cpu()
558 cpu_data(cpuid).ecache_line_size = in fill_in_one_cpu()
563 cpu_data(cpuid).core_id = portid + 1; in fill_in_one_cpu()
564 cpu_data(cpuid).proc_id = portid; in fill_in_one_cpu()
566 cpu_data(cpuid).dcache_size = in fill_in_one_cpu()
568 cpu_data(cpuid).dcache_line_size = in fill_in_one_cpu()
571 cpu_data(cpuid).icache_size = in fill_in_one_cpu()
573 cpu_data(cpuid).icache_line_size = in fill_in_one_cpu()
576 cpu_data(cpuid).ecache_size = in fill_in_one_cpu()
579 cpu_data(cpuid).ecache_line_size = in fill_in_one_cpu()
582 cpu_data(cpuid).core_id = 0; in fill_in_one_cpu()
583 cpu_data(cpuid).proc_id = -1; in fill_in_one_cpu()